| I got my 8320 in May of last year so it's about to hit the one year mark. The same thing started happening to my Curve a couple of weeks ago. It keeps getting progressively worse. I charge the battery whenever possible. It is usually plugged in all night and during the day while I'm at work. Still, this morning on my way to work it died after only a couple of minutes. (BT enabled to get traffic reports through my TomTom). When this happens I can only turn it on by either pulling the battery or just plugging it in again. The battery indicator then shows the battery to be almost completely empty. I did suspect that the battery was going bad and already ordered a new one on Amazon. I do wonder though if it is normal for a BB battery to go bad after less than a year.
